The Orleans Las Vegas Overview
The Orleans Las Vegas is more than just a hotel and casino; it’s an experience that caters to a variety of tastes and preferences. Located at 4500 West Tropicana Avenue, Las Vegas, NV 89103, this venue offers a unique blend of entertainment, dining, and comfortable accommodations all in one place. Known for its friendly atmosphere and personal touch, The Orleans stands out from other large resorts and provides visitors with an unforgettable stay.
Upon entering The Orleans, guests are greeted by a welcoming ambiance that reflects the rich culture and history of New Orleans itself. The resort showcases an array of entertainment options, from live shows to gaming, ensuring there is something for everyone. Notably, The Orleans features a large casino floor with various slots, table games, and poker rooms for gaming enthusiasts.
The hotel offers over 1,800 rooms and suites, outfitted with modern comforts and amenities. Each room is designed to provide a relaxing retreat after a day filled with activities. Additionally, The Orleans includes a fitness center, spa, and pool area, allowing guests to unwind and recharge.
Dining options at The Orleans are plentiful and diverse, with multiple on-site restaurants catering to all palates—whether one craves Asian, Italian, or classic American cuisine. Furthermore, the hotel stands out with its unique blend of dining experiences that emphasize quality ingredients and culinary artistry.
For families, The Orleans provides special attractions tailored to kids and adults alike, such as the Bowling Center and a Movie Theater showcasing the latest films. It truly is a venue where families can relax together and create lasting memories.

How to Get to The Orleans Las Vegas
The Orleans Las Vegas is located at 4500 West Tropicana Avenue, Las Vegas, NV 89103. Getting to the hotel is relatively easy as it is situated just a short distance from major highways and the airport. Harry Reid International Airport is approximately 3.3 miles away, and guests can choose from several transport options, including taxis, shuttles, or rideshare apps.
If you are driving, the hotel provides ample parking space, including options for RVs. Navigating to The Orleans is straightforward due to clear signage along major roads.
